Checked out The Dawg House in Totowa a few days ago and I think I’m still full 😆
They have Sabrett water dogs, Thumanns for the air fryer, even a vegan dog (whatever that means lol) with so many options for toppings and a full list of signature dogs to choose from. If you’re not in the mood for a dog they have other stuff too, like Mac and cheese topped with pulled pork 🤤
Doug, the owner, was a really nice guy also. Eric (from Cultinary Road Trip) and I planned to eat and get going, maybe a half hour stop at the max. I think we were there like 2 hours talking! Dogs we tried were:
all the way - chili, onion, mustard the en fuego - hot pepper relish, hot onions, sriracha, red pepper flakes, mustard Oregon Trail - baked beans, bacon, cheese, potato stix Buff-Aloe - Franks Red Hot, blue cheese dressing, potato stix, celery seed Vermont Bob - bacon, sauerkraut, maple syrup (had to get Quebec Eric some maple syrup…he was starting to shake haha)
